Title: Jefferson J Connell: Innovator in Access Control Mechanisms
Introduction
Jefferson J Connell is a notable inventor based in Cupertino, California. He has made significant contributions to the field of computer systems, particularly in access control mechanisms. With a total of three patents to his name, Connell's work has advanced the way access is managed in computing environments.
Latest Patents
Connell's latest patents include an innovative access control mechanism designed to manage access to and logical purging of resources in a computer system. This apparatus features a host ALBID register and a guest ALBID register, which store identifiers for both host and guest modes. The control state software generates and stores these identifiers, ensuring that access is granted only when the appropriate conditions are met. Additionally, he has developed a system for software control of hardware interruptions, allowing for efficient management of interrupt requests within a computer system. This system includes a control circuit that generates software interrupt requests, enhancing the overall functionality of the computer system.
